MUMBAI, India, Aug. 17 -- Intellectual Property India has published a patent application (202541012002 A) filed by Jain Deemed-To-Be University on February 12, 2025, for Adjustable Shirt Garter.
Inventor includes Dr. Rajasekar K.
The application for the patent was published on August 14, 2026, under issue no. 33/2026.
Abstract: An adjustable shirt garter 101 comprises, a pair of bodies associated with the garter 101, and each attached with a strap 102 for securing the bodies over thigh portion of a user, a laser measurement sensor is positioned on each of the strap 102 for detecting dimension of the user’s thigh portion, a microcontroller linked with the laser measurement sensor processes the detected dimension and actuates a primary motorized roller 103 configured with each of the strap 102 to rotate on its axis for wrapping the strap 102 around the user’s thighs in view of securing the bodies around the user’s thigh portion, an image capturing module 104 linked with a processor, for detecting exact location of shirttails and socks worn by the user, a telescopically operated link 105 configured on each of the bodies to extend, a motorized clamping unit installed with each of link 105 for gripping shirttails.
